Kaindl causes a stir
at ZOW 2004
Strong new product
range makes an impression
Spectrum, Kaindl's
new top-of-the-range collection - veneered boards premiered - stunning new
'synchronised' surface textures
M. Kaindl Holzindustrie
once again impressed visitors to this year's ZOW with its know-how and
innovative products and its incredible feel for trends. Kaindl's new
top-of-the-range 'Spectrum' collection with its 117 attractive designs
attracted particular attention. Kaindl now offers something for every
taste. The wood product specialists have a truly impressive range of
products, from earthly shades via pastel, accent and wood patterns to
trendy retro styles from the Fifties, Sixties and Seventies. The clever
mix of materials, colours, patterns and genuine wood finishes was the
absolute highlight of the Salzburg-based company's stand.
Kaindl also launched its
range of genuine wood veneered boards at ZOW. These boards are the latest
addition to its top-of-the-range collection. 'Spectrum' now not only
features 117 patterns but also 34 different types of wood. Customers can
choose from woods ranging from beech, birch and maple to chestnut, Indian
apple and pine. Kaindl's star collection includes 10 standard veneers and
24 special veneers with a choice of different qualities, sizes and
thicknesses.
The 'synchronised'
surface texture, on which the pattern runs parallel to the grain of the
wood, proved to be an absolute hit amongst trade visitors from all over
the world. Having established itself in laminate flooring, this
authentic-looking finish is now causing a sensation in the melamine face
board market as well. In response to ever-increasing demands and
applications, Kaindl also launched its new 50 mm and 60 mm worktop
thicknesses at this year's ZOW.
